Dev.Opera — Responsive Images: Use Cases and Documented Code Snippets to Get You Started

by Spone
Finally, true responsive images are becoming a reality on the web — in pure HTML, without convoluted hacks. The picture element and a couple of new attributes for the img element are behind a flag in Chromium 37 and shipping in Chromium 38 (so coming soon in Opera), in Firefox Nightly and are being implemented in WebKit (although it remains to be seen if Apple will ship it in the next version of Safari). The new picture element can be verbose and confusing, because it solves a range of use cases. To help you match your requirements to the responsive image syntax, we’ve prepared this article full of examples.

HTML5: Techniques for providing useful text alternatives: developer edition

by Monique

This document contains author conformance requirements for use of the alt attribute in HTML5 and best practice guidance for authors of HTML documents on providing text alternatives for images.

This specification is an extension to the HTML5 specification [HTML5]. All normative content in the HTML5 specification, unless specifically overridden by this specification, is intended to be the basis for this specification.
